Waste costs are ever increasing and, while recycling and reuse is valuable, resource efficiency is mainly about stopping valuable materials being wasted in the first place! Case study:
Sorting the problem

Small businesses can make big savings by reducing waste. Alert Packaging, for example, is a small company in County Wicklow that reduced its solvent usage by 30% and saved €12,900 a year in the process. What's more, Alert improved its waste segregation and recycling processes to send 85% less plastic film waste to landfill - turning a waste cost into a revenue of over €1,500 a year!
